Artistic Hub: Kunstverein Talstrasse e.V
Kunstverein Talstrasse e.V. is an essential cultural space located near Burg Giebichenstein in Halle, Germany. It actively promotes contemporary art and engages the community through various artistic experiences.
Founded as an art association, Kunstverein Talstrasse e.V. has become a significant venue for exhibitions, public readings, and political discussions. The architecture reflects a modern aesthetic that complements the evolving nature of contemporary art. The gallery emphasizes cultural value by inviting diverse voices into the art conversation.
